/* we simply have 0-n object instances. Yours might be */
/* more complex, and then you need to return the index */
/* that correlates to the correct instance number */
unsigned Analog_Input_Instance_To_Index(
uint32_t object_instance)
{
unsigned index = MAX_ANALOG_INPUTS;
if (object_instance < MAX_ANALOG_INPUTS)
index = object_instance;
return index;
}
